The Ultimate Guide To Intubation Mannequins

Intubation is a critical skill that healthcare professionals must be proficient in, especially in emergency situations. To train and hone this skill, medical students and professionals often use intubation mannequins. These realistic simulators provide a safe and effective way to practice intubation techniques without putting real patients at risk.

intubation mannequins come in various shapes and sizes, but they all serve the same purpose – to simulate the anatomy of a human airway for intubation practice. These mannequins typically have a head and neck region that closely resembles that of a real patient, complete with realistic airway structures such as the larynx, trachea, and vocal cords. Some advanced models even come equipped with features like a simulated lung that inflates and deflates to provide a more realistic training experience.

One of the key benefits of using an intubation mannequin is that it allows healthcare professionals to practice their intubation skills in a controlled environment. This means they can make mistakes and learn from them without risking the safety of real patients. As with any skill, practice is essential for mastering intubation, and mannequins provide the perfect platform for repetitive practice until proficiency is achieved.

Another advantage of intubation mannequins is that they can be used to simulate a wide range of scenarios. For example, some mannequins come with interchangeable airway modules that allow users to practice intubation in difficult airway situations, such as a patient with a restricted airway or a cervical spine injury. This versatility makes intubation mannequins a valuable tool for training healthcare professionals in a variety of settings, from pre-hospital care to intensive care units.

In addition to their utility in training, intubation mannequins can also be used for assessment purposes. Many medical schools and hospitals use mannequins as part of competency evaluations to ensure that healthcare professionals are proficient in intubation techniques. By providing a realistic and standardized assessment tool, mannequins help ensure that healthcare providers are well-prepared to manage airway emergencies in real-life situations.

When choosing an intubation mannequin, there are several factors to consider. One important consideration is the level of realism offered by the mannequin. Look for a model that closely mimics the anatomy of a real patient, with realistic airway structures and landmarks. The mannequin should also be durable and able to withstand frequent use, as well as easy to clean and maintain.

Another factor to consider is the availability of additional features and accessories. Some intubation mannequins come with advanced features like a computer interface that provides real-time feedback on intubation performance, or a video laryngoscope that simulates the view of the airway during intubation. These additional features can enhance the training experience and provide valuable insights into the learner’s technique.

It’s also important to consider the cost and budget constraints when choosing an intubation mannequin. While high-end models with advanced features may offer a more realistic training experience, they can also be quite expensive. Consider your training needs and budget constraints carefully to ensure that you choose a mannequin that meets your requirements without breaking the bank.
